This is where the 54321 grounding technique can help. click fuse boardWebBreathing Meditation 1 (Kabat-Zinn 1996) Assume a comfortable posture lying on your back or sitting. If you are sitting, keep the spine straight and let your shoulders drop. Close your eyes if it feels comfortable. Bring your attention to your belly, feeling it rise or expand gently on the in- breath and fall or recede on the out-breath. clickfunnel vs leadpages+tacticsWebJan 28, 2024 · Take long, slow breaths in and out through your nose, and watch your hands as they move.
